Solvay ZEOSIL 155 Pigment

Solvay ZEOSIL 155 Pigment is a high-purity, precipitated silica from Solvay’s ZEOSIL series, engineered for superior reinforcement and rheology control in coatings, inks, and adhesives. Its optimized particle size distribution ensures excellent dispersion, transparency, and thixotropic behavior without compromising viscosity stability or gloss retention.

Features Of Solvay ZEOSIL 155 Pigment

  1. Highly dispersible precipitated silica with optimized particle size distribution for uniform pigment stabilization.

  2. Enhanced rheology control in liquid systems, reducing sedimentation and improving storage stability.

  3. Low abrasivity compared to fumed silicas, preserving equipment integrity during processing.

  4. Excellent compatibility with organic solvents, water-based media, and resin systems across diverse formulations.

  5. Consistent batch-to-batch performance ensured by Solvay’s stringent GMP-aligned manufacturing standards.

Typical Applications Of Solvay ZEOSIL 155 Pigment

  1. Water-based architectural coatings requiring anti-settling and gloss retention.

  2. Industrial maintenance paints where long-term pigment suspension and shear stability are critical.

  3. UV-curable inks and varnishes needing low-viscosity thixotropy without compromising cure efficiency.

  4. Automotive refinish coatings demanding high transparency and minimal haze development.

  5. Specialty printing inks including flexographic and gravure formulations for improved print definition.

Specifications Of Solvay ZEOSIL 155 Pigment

Chemical TypePrecipitated amorphous silica
Product FormFree-flowing white powder
AppearanceWhite, odorless, non-toxic powder
BET Surface Area140–160 m²/g
Loss on Ignition (105°C, 2h)5.0–7.0 wt%
SiO₂ Content≥92 wt%
Residue on 45 µm Sieve≤0.1 wt%
pH (4% aqueous slurry)5.5–7.0
